Gomez and colleagues studied the dose response of lisinopril in essential hypertension. 2 Patients received very-low-dose (1.25 mg or 5 mg), moderate-dose (20 mg), or high-dose (80 mg) lisinopril. The difference in blood pressure reduction between 20 mg and 80 mg was modest (5 mm/3 mm less in those receiving 80 mg, … WebWhat does this mean? It means that it takes around 12 hours from the time you take lisinopril for half of the drug to be out of your blood. To calculate how long lisinopril stays in the blood, you should multiple its half-life 4 or 5 times. This means that the drug would show up on blood tests for 2-3 days after the last time taken. china eastern airlines kecelakaan
